    Text of World Development Report
      1990
  "This Report is about poverty in the developing world -in other words, it is concerned with the poorest of the world's poor. It seeks
	   first to measure poverty, qualitatively as well as quantitatively. It then tries to draw lessons for policy from
	   the experience of countries that have succeed in reducing poverty. It ends with a question that is also a challenge:
	    what might be achieved if governments in rich and poor countries alike made it their goal to attack poverty in this closing
		decade of the twentieth century?"... ---
